Jackie Behling is the founder and executive director of Global One Development Center. She had become aware of the problem of mental illness through people she knew in her personal life, and was looking for a way to help. She decided to provide housing for people with special needs, people who were homeless and who may also be suffering from mental illness as a contributing factor. Jackie started applying for grants, and received funding through HUD, the U.S Department of Housing and Urban Development. However, one of the conditions of the HUD grant is that they raise additional funds from other sources, and Jackie is also in charge of that. For example, since the HUD grant, does not provide funding for food, Jackie has set up a food pantry to help residents supplement their food stamps, using donated funds from other sources.
